Is this really just about what was made in the 80's? Even still I think Lego was the better toy (it's the only collection I kept from that time), although GI Joe appeals more to the people who are on this forum (and associated ones like HissTank) since most here are action figure collectors.
This poll (and the whole tournament, really) is meant to determine what Toyark thinks is the greatest 80's toy line.
As for which was better, Legos certainly had that customization and "fueled by imagination" thing going for it (which it still does), but the sets back then weren't nearly as impressive as the stuff they're putting out today. Remember, in the 80's, Lego didn't really have any licensed properties tied to their sets. There were no Star Wars, LOTR, Marvel/Avengers, or DCU sets. They didn't have Bionicle or any sequels/spin-offs of it, either.
